Information about placement organization
Type of organization: Local Authority
Organization’s activities: Toulouse Métropole is a French local authority founded in 2015, which brings together 37 municipalities and 746 919 inhabitants that get together in a space of solidarity to develop and conduct a joint spatial planning project. It aims at promoting the city of Toulouse as a touristic destination, while respecting the needs and wishes of its inhabitants. It is also meant to guarantee:
• A better control and anticipation of the territory’s strong demographic growth
• The establishment of an appropriate and equitable public transport offer
• The recovering of financial margins
• The rationalising and optimizing of the access to public services
• The development of a more integrated governance and an arbitration structure
• And ensure consistency between municipal and metropolitan actions.
Target group of the organization: European countries
Company culture: The beliefs of the company are mainly the focus on the wishes and desires of its local community, in line with a smart and sustainable urban development.
The President of this administrative structure is Mr. Jean-Luc Moudenc, the mayor of the city of Toulouse. It is managed by 134 delegates of the Metropolitan Council. They meet at least once every quarter to review and adopt all the decisions submitted to it.
The local authority is divided in many different poles, and each one is being ruled by the corresponding elected representative of that particular field of action.
Concerning the Europe department which is more tourism-related, the different Project Managers are mainly answering calls for European projects. They also aim at raising awareness of European opportunities among services; and serve as a contact point for European networks (“Europe Urbain” Network, EUROCITIES, France Urbaine, etc.).
Moreover, the Europe department is working in the same open space as the International Relations department, which facilitates the exchanges and communication between services, that are bound by their cooperation with the outside world. That creates a nice working atmosphere with a good team cohesion and dedicated people.

Information about your placement
In which department(s) are you working?
I am working in the Europe department which is mostly in charge of international exchanges and European projects. However, a consistent part of their work is organizing many events in Toulouse and its surrounding area that can be leisure (cultural, musical, arts, educational, etc.) or business events, and in all kinds of places.
Brief description of your daily activities: I mainly took part of the organization and the running of the “Europe Week” which is a combination of different cultural events celebrating every year the creation of the European Union. It included:
• The participation in preparatory meetings with institutional and associative partners
• The preparation of the programme for schools and public events
• The material and logistical organisation of the event
• The preparation of the programme and communication
• The quantitative and qualitative evaluation
• The search for European funding
• Help for the realisation of notes and translations
I also helped organising businesses events like the EUROCITIES meeting, the URBACT meeting or the 11th Franco-Vietnamese meeting. Furthermore, I helped my company supervisor with the promotion and selection of students and vacancies for the Summer job Erasmus+ programme.
Brief description of your company assignment: My company assignment is focusing on two main questions:
• How can Toulouse Métropole reach a wider range of people from the area and beyond regarding the promotion of its Europe Week event?
• How can the internal as well as external communication can be improved at Toulouse Métropole, and thereafter applied to the Europe Week’s promotional plan?
